Summary: | Most pharmacokinetic studies on anthelmintic drugs have been performed on non-parasitized animals. However, it seems likely that the parasite burden could influence the deposition of such drugs. The pharmacokinetics of moxidectin administered orally and by subcutaneous injection was compared in lambs exposed to nematode infection and in parasite naive lambs. Plasma samples were analyzed for moxidectin over 40 days post-treatment. The main pharmacokinetic parameters calculated demonstrated a significant change in drug deposition in infected lambs when compared to controls. The area under the plasma concentration-time curve was decreased 54% and 46% by infection in the subcutaneous and oral groups, respectively. There was also a major decrease in the mean residence time in parasitized lambs. In parallel, the clearance of the drug was increased by infection. Thus, parasite infection dramatically influences the disposition of moxidectin in lambs. These results may contribute to determining a therapeutic strategy adapted to heavily infested animals. |
